Soumare doesn't seem like an out and out CDM... at least he's not looked comfortable in that role. He seems better for us as either the left or right sided CM in a 433, or for Lille he was one of the double pivot in either a 442 or 4231. So that would mean coming in for either KDH (as he did today) or Tielemans.

 

When we signed him he was was described as a hybrid between Ndidi and Tielemans, but I think that's in a 4231. But with KDH undroppable, we aren't playing that system anymore, which is the right call when KDH is playing so well.
